USE AND DISCLOSURE OF PROTECTED HEALTH INFORMATION

Federal law permits us to use and disclose protected health information for purposes of treatment, payment and health care operations as those terms are defined under federal law. We will comply with any state or federal law that is more restrictive as to our uses and disclosures of protected health information.There are also times when federal law permits or requires us to use or disclose your information without your written permission.

Additionally, where appropriate, we may disclose protected health information to a group health plan or plan sponsor in accordance with federal law.

Permitted Disclosures:

We may not make all of the uses and disclosures listed here, but federal law permits use or disclosure of your information without your permission.

  • When we disclose your information to you.

  • To third party non-(Practice Name) associates that perform services for us or on our behalf.

  • Where disclosure is required by law.

  • To a public health authority authorized by law to collect or receive your information to prevent or control disease, injury or disability or when reviewing reports of child abuse or for the conduct of other authorized public health activities and responsibilities.

  • To a health oversight agency for such activities.

  • For judicial and administrative proceedings.

  • To a law enforcement official for a law enforcement purpose.

  • To a medical examiner for the purpose of identifying a deceased person, determining the cause of death, or other duties authorized by law.

  • To organ donor organizations in order to aid in such donations

  •  For certain research purposes authorized by and subject to federal law.

  • To avert a serious threat to health or safety.

  • To government officials regarding military personnel and certain domestic and foreign government officials for certain functions authorized by federal law.

  • To comply with workers' compensation and other similar programs.


Required Disclosures

  • We must disclose your information when required by the Secretary of the Department of Health and Human Services to make sure we comply with federal law.

  • We are also required, with certain exceptions, to provide you with access to inspect and obtain a copy of your information that we keep. See "Federal Law Provides You with the Right to Inspect and Copy Protected Health Information" below.


INDIVIDUAL RIGHTS WITH RESPECT TO YOUR PROTECTED HEALTH INFORMATION FEDERAL LAW PROVIDES YOU WITH THE RIGHT TO REQUEST RESTRICTIONS: 

You have the right to request that restrictions be placed on certain uses and disclosures of your information.

We are not required to agree. If we do agree, we may not use or disclose any of your information except where you need emergency treatment. We may end an agreement to restrict as allowed by federal law. If you wish additional information, you should write to the contact listed at the end of this Notice.


FEDERAL LAW PROVIDES YOU WITH THE RIGHT TO ALTERNATIVE CONFIDENTIAL COMMUNICATION OF PROTECTED HEALTH INFORMATION: 

If you choose to have your information sent to you by a means of your choice or to an address of your choice, we will do so if the request is reasonable. You must clearly state that disclosure of all or any part of your information could endanger you if not sent per your choice. Any such request should be sent in writing to the contact listed at the end of this Notice. If you wish additional information, you should write to the contact listed at the end of this Notice.


FEDERAL LAW PROVIDES YOU WITH THE RIGHT TO INSPECT AND COPY PROTECTED HEALTH INFORMATION: 

You have the right to inspect and copy your information, certain information relating to civil, criminal, or administrative proceedings, and certain information prohibited by law from disclosure. Any request should be

sent in writing to the contact listed at the end of this Notice. If you wish additional information, you should

write to the contact listed at the end of this Notice.


FEDERAL LAW PROVIDES YOU WITH THE RIGHT TO A PAPER COPY OF THIS NOTICE:

You have the right, even if you have agreed to receive notice by email, to get a paper copy of this Notice. All

requests should be in writing and sent to the contact listed at the end of this Notice.


FEDERAL LAW PROVIDES YOU WITH THE RIGHT TO FILE A COMPLAINT.

If you believe your privacy rights have been violated, you have the right to complain to us by writing to the contact listed at the end of this Notice. Federal law prohibits retaliation against you for filing such a complaint.
